WebJun 19, 2024 · Ferdinand and Isabella of Spain 1452 – 1516 / 1451 - 1504. MPI / Getty Images. The marriage of Ferdinand II of Aragon and Isabella I of Castile united two of the leading kingdoms of Spain; by the time both had died in 1516, they had ruled much of the peninsula and established the kingdom of Spain itself.
